Having obtained her Master’s degree from TU Vienna, Mina is currently a PhD candidate at the Institute of Statistics of Probability of TU Vienna, working on my dissertation in Queueing Theory. She is working in the Research division of Raiffeisen Bank International AG since 2021 where her main interest is mathematical modelling and furthermore, she has extensive experience in designing and developing interactive and reactive user-centric web applications out of the division’s financial data. In addition, Mina is a member of the RBI AI Pioneers group, a dedicated team committed to exploring and advancing the frontiers of artificial intelligence for the financial services industry. In doing so, she is also contributing to one of the prime use cases of AI in the bank (Research Assistant). Aside from her personal interest for AI, this role also keeps her abreast of the latest developments in AI and pushes her to apply innovative solutions to various projects, ensuring that Raiffeisen Bank International pioneers in technological excellence.
